Villages

2405 N Smith Pike 47404-1363 Bloomington Indiana USA
  • Profile: Villages is a Residential care company located at Bloomington, Indiana USA, address is 2405 N Smith Pike, Bloomington 47404-1363 IN, postcode is 47404-1363, you can contact Villages by phone 8124342966
Please share as much information as you can about Villages so other users can benefit from your comment.